Operations Supervisor - Water Field Services
Indiana American Water District is seeking a Supervisor for the Gary, IN water district.
Key Accountabilities
Assist with preparing and controlling local construction, operations, and maintenance within established budget limitations.
Establish a program that will ensure all EPA Partnership for Safe Water Goals will be met on a period-by-period basis.
Ensure local water and/or wastewater operations meet the required standards and are in compliance with regulatory targets.
Supervise the implementation of standards, targets, policies, and plans to ensure the continuing and increasing operational efficiency, effectiveness, and profitability.
Ensure that operational integrity (quality, environment, reliability, health, safety, security, etc.) is maintained.
Develop and direct cost effective solutions to meet customers' expectations and technical requirements and to encourage best practice and innovation throughout all operational areas.
Implement effective reporting processes. Provide analysis and support to Production and/or Network Director with information required for various reports, budgets, and business projects.
Ensure effective people management policies and practices are developed and implemented (e.g. time and attendance, workforce management, etc.) and ensure resources are developed and deployed appropriately.
Continue to reinforce the importance of developing a diverse work force.
Support the Business Development function in the operational analysis pricing and integration of water and wastewater business opportunities in both the regulated and non-regulated markets.
Work collaboratively with other functional leads to mitigate business risks.
Implement effective communications at all levels of our operations.
Provide effective leadership that will enhance our abilities to be flexible to changing business environments.
Contribute to effective communication by listening and providing constructive feedback; supporting the creation of an open and honest work environment; cascading and sharing knowledge and information relevant to other members of the team and colleagues across the business.
REQUIREMENTS
Effective written and verbal communication skills (e.g. fluency, report writing, developing materials and presentations). Strong interpersonal skill (e.g. persuasion, negotiation, listening, cooperation, tact, diplomacy, problem solving, internal consulting, etc.). Effective leadership skills and presence and strong team building, collaboration and talent evaluation skills. Good quantitative skills (e.g. analytical, technical, problem solving). Ability to supervise a geographically diverse and dispersed organization. High level of computer literacy required.
Knowledge of the regulated water/wastewater business within the region and the regulations impacting the business as well as applicable regulations, requirements, and trends within water/wastewater business. Knowledge of company policies and procedures and management theories, practices, and trends, expert knowledge of process and operational areas.
2-year or 4-year degree in operational discipline, management, or related technical discipline or equivalent. 3-5 years experience in supervising operational areas and operating units, and managing and meeting performance targets.
